Application of Clean and Smart Energy Sources in the Development of Ecological High-Rise Apartment Buildings in Ho Chi Minh City, Vietnam

The speed of urbanization is increasing rapidly in Vietnam’s big cities. To meet the housing needs of people in big cities like Ho Chi Minh City (HCMC), the construction of high-rise apartment buildings is absolutely necessary. High-rise apartment buildings that have been built today are mainly concrete blocks, using artificial air-conditioning equipment that release a large amount of CO2 polluting the environment, increases urban heat and consumes a huge amount of energy. Therefore, the construction of ecological apartment buildings to help reduce the using of energy in the building has become an indispensable need in the current period. The use of energy in buildings has been taken care of and has become a standard for assessing green building quality. The use of clean and smart energy in the construction of high-rise apartment buildings will become an inevitable trend for the sustainable development of HCMC, Vietnam. The article offers solutions to apply clean and smart energy sources in the construction of ecological high-rise apartment buildings such as natural ventilation, natural lighting, using solar energy, dynamic architectural solutions, flexible covering structure solutions, creating ecological apartment buildings suitable for environmental, climatic and socio-economic conditions in HCMC. The solutions provided will become the basis for reference designers and policy makers, contributing to the sustainable urban development in the future.
